That is not entirely true. You can have a local package cache (part of
the advanced installer settings). If you have that, OSGeo4W only
downloads the new/updated packages.

Right now, OSGeo4W's installer for QGIS3 (on Windows) redownloads
a whole bunch of packages on every update of a nightly build.
The amount of data transmitted is not negligible.
There are plenty of users worldwide who do not have unlimited access
to the Internet. Some users access updates via the mobile network,
etc.
Could you agree with OSGeo4W how to improve the process? It would be
useful to transfer only the changed files and not the complete QGIS
package, which may contain only one or two updated files.
